Speaker: Boxi Li
Title: Decomposing arbitrary quantum channels into elementary gates using Mathematica
Abstract: The decomposition of quantum operation provides a bridge between abstract quantum operations such as unitary evolution, isometry, POVM etc. and elementary operations that can be directly implemented on quantum hardware. In this project, we add a channel decomposition method into the Mathematica package UniversalQCompiler. It decomposes arbitrary quantum channel into CNOT, single qubit rotation, measurement and classical control. The decomposed gate sequence has a close-to-optimal CNOT count and requires fewer qubits compared to the method without measurement and classical feedforward.
